Welcome to Housing Works bookstore in SoHo

by David Varno | Jan-24-2009

Welcome to Housing Works bookstore in SoHo, host to the 2008 Awards nominations. I’m at a table beside the winding stairs leading up to the balcony, where the announcements will be made. Most of our announcers are here—-Jayne Anne Philips, Harriet Washington, Sam Anderson, Mary Jo Bang, Blake Bailey—-we’re just waiting for Alex Ross, as the board is preparing to hand over their lists. The floor is filling in, particularly around the wine and homemade bread pudding. I’m here with Marcela Valdes, who graciously surrendered her laptop for the use of our other live-blogger, Maureen McLane, who will be with me shortly.
